Board approves amended fiscal 2024–25 budget and appropriations; district reports improved fund balance projection
Summary
The board voted to adopt the district’s amended fiscal year 2024–25 budget and all‑fund appropriation, incorporating updated enrollment counts, state program funding, bond issuances and a $342 million first debt issuance for capital projects; board approved the appropriation by roll call.
The St. Vrain Valley School District No. Re1J Board of Education on Jan. 22 voted to adopt the district’s amended fiscal year 2024–25 budget and all‑fund appropriation, a document the administration said incorporates updated enrollment, state funding adjustments, bond proceeds and one‑time items.
